General Notes
Hydroxylapatite is part of the type assemblage for hermannroseite (Schlüter et al. 2011), where it occurs in botryoidal crusts comprising alternating microcrystalline sequences of conichalcite, hermannroseite, hydroxylapatite, pseudomalachite and whitlockite. In this occurrence, the hydroxylapatite is coloured black by manganese oxides.
